Christian Sarrasin (sxc731) wrote :

FWIW, I raised #1872488 with the same issue.

IMHO - admittedly "opinion" - this severely impairs usability; it should be classed as an accessibility issue.

My monitor is a fairly high-end Eizo FlexScan EV2785. I have looked at the screenshot attached to #1872488 on that, my laptop's screen and my iPad (all three, less than a year old) with the same conclusion.

There should at least be an _option_ to get better contrast; for example by choosing the "light" or "standard" appearance in Settings.

Daniel van Vugt (vanvugt) wrote :

The cost of your monitor actually doesn't have much to do with its colour accuracy. Although I find it strange even an iPad would exhibit the problem because Apple is good at colour...

I still don't see any issue on a factory calibrated (100% sRGB) Dell U2413. The contrast is quite high enough.
